Output 7a176363040c4e5ec40162bbd17a2e701cb1b255c42f10ba89a83e4a107b2ce4:2

value
14476866
script pubkey
OP_0 OP_PUSHBYTES_32 703886f1e383d52d9193d488af1c47daaaa3a0dd29c82dca0b7e7bc8f7d22266
address
bc1qwqugdu0rs02jmyvn6jy278z8m2428gxa98yzmjst0eau3a7jyfnqnc38uv
transaction
7a176363040c4e5ec40162bbd17a2e701cb1b255c42f10ba89a83e4a107b2ce4
spent
true